Period window specialists Period windows are a gorgeous characteristic of many homes however, they can be a challenge to keep in good condition. They can be draughty and difficult to open and close and are also susceptible to rot. But, by hiring an expert sash window repair and replacement service, you can be sure that your old windows are restored to their original splendor. These experts will not only repair and replace your old timber windows but also make them energy efficient. They can also offer advice and assistance on a range of other products, such as storm doors and internal shutters. They can help you select the best windows that meet your requirements and budget, whether building a home or remodeling an old one. They can also recommend windows that are custom-designed to fit your style more than anything off the shelves. Timber windows aren't just the best choice for older properties but they also provide superior insulation and are environmentally green. If they are properly maintained they can enhance the value of your home and last for many decades. However, the problem is that many people aren't sure how to properly maintain them. This is where a local expert is a great resource. They can tackle everything from rotten sections timber to mold issues and ensure that your windows are secure and safe for the long haul. They can even replace your existing windows with double-glazed sash windows without cutting off the frames or destroying any features from the past. They can also install draught seals as well as low-e glass, which will reduce condensation and boost the efficiency of your home's energy usage. They will also replace or repair sash cords, pulleys and locks to ensure that your windows function correctly. Roof window or Velux window experts Roof windows are an affordable solution to add lighting to your home or office. They can also transform unused spaces, such as lofts and attics, into living or commercial space. They can be used in a variety of situations that range from modern renovations to loft conversions and even traditional buildings such as barns and farms. There are a myriad of options including centre pivot roof windows as well as top-hung roof windows, to flat roofing systems and heritage roof windows. Internal shutters Window shutters add a touch of luxury to any house. Their sleek lines aren't only timeless but also provide shade and privacy as well as sound and draught insulation. They also offer extra security since they are inserted into the window frame. While blinds can be adjusted to let in a little light, shutters offer more control over the amount of light that you receive into your home. They can be fully opened and closed, or tilted to achieve the perfect balance between light and privacy. They are also more efficient in energy than blinds, and come in many styles to suit every home. Our shutters are made of either paulownia wood or a faux wood made in the UK. They can be made to match your windows. We can stain or paint them to match your preferred shade or even match them to a particular interior design scheme. It is a fancy form of laminated glass. it works by gluing two sheets of glass either side of a thin sheet of polymer. This helps control the sound flow by absorbing and reflecting the sound waves. Acoustic glass is a fantastic choice for new construction however, it can also be used to upgrade existing windows. It has a high sound reduction capability that is measured in decibels and it is available for both uPVC and timber frames. It can be paired with other options to improve energy efficiency and insulation like gas fills or low emissivity coatings. It is a great option for urban or built-up areas where noise pollution could be an issue. It is particularly suited for those who live near railway stations, busy roads, and cities. It is also popular with parents who are concerned about the impact of noise on their child's health. Acoustic windows are also safer than standard glass, as they are bonded using PVB. This means that if the window does break, all of the broken pieces will remain bonded together and won't fall out of the frame. They are also notoriously difficult to break and are therefore a great security feature.
